Boxing Day – a day to take in the great outdoors with friends and family, to rest and relax after a busy holiday season or to reflect on Christmas memories made. Or you can head to the curling rink and visit family and friends participating in the annual Boxing Day bonspiel.

The hockey arena is closed on Boxing Day, but activity will start ramping up again this week and next. The Unity Miners return to home ice on Jan. 3 while the Midget AAs won’t have a home game until mid-January.

Remember, the Richardson Outdoor Recreation Park rink is open all winter, and lit until 10 p.m.

Unity Curling Club hosts the Pattison Men’s Spiel in mid-January and the club is accepting teams for registration by calling 306-228-2212 or through the Unity Curling Club Facebook page.

Are your kids already saying they are bored? Remind them of multiple activity options in Unity that include Mount Wilson toboggan hill, the Richardson Outdoor Recreation Park, the movie theatre, public skating and shinny times and numerous playgrounds around town. They can also join you in visiting a seniors’ home or offer to clear snow for one of your neighbours.
